Job Description
Friendship is seeking a Programme Manager for Climate Action to oversee community-driven projects in Bangladesh. Responsibilities include guiding field teams, ensuring financial compliance, coordinating with local authorities, and facilitating capacity building. The role requires a Master's degree and at least 5 years of experience in managing donor-funded projects. Strong communication skills in English and Bangla are essential. The position is remote, allowing work from anywhere in Bangladesh.

Job Description / Responsibility
Responsibilities:
• Ensuring RtF implementation remains community-owned and context-specific.
• Guiding field teams and community groups through participatory assessments (PDRA), planning, budgeting, and implementation.
• Overseeing financial compliance and reporting processes for all sub-grant activities.
• Acting as the focal point between RVO, Friendship Netherlands, community structures, and local authorities.
• Coordinating cross-sectoral integration and learning documentation for internal and external stakeholders.
Activities:
• Plan, coordinate, and monitor all RtF project activities in alignment with the locally led approach and LLA principles.
• Facilitate capacity building, mentorship, and training for CICs and PSC on implementation, procurement, budgeting, and monitoring.
• Ensure timely disbursement of funds to community groups and collect supporting financial documentation in line with audit protocols.
• Organize regular field visits, stakeholder meetings, and learning events to ensure alignment and capture best practices.
• Support MEL (Monitoring, Evaluation & Learning) design and execution, including development of community-based indicators.
• Liaise with RVO, technical experts, and local government agencies for knowledge sharing, issue resolution, and policy advocacy.
• Draft high-quality reports and ensure alignment between narrative documentation for RVO and internal teams.
• Ensure strong representation and visibility of the RtF project in national and international platforms, including COP, CBA, etc.
• Support internal coordination across other Friendship sectors to ensure alignment with climate resilience strategies.

Additional Requirements
• Minimum 5 years of relevant experience in managing donor-funded, community-driven or climate adaptation projects.
• Strong knowledge of Locally Led Adaptation (LLA), participatory planning tools (PDRA), and community governance.
• Excellent communication and coordination skills in both English and Bangla.
• Proficient in MS Office Suite; experience with MEL systems is an added advantage.
• Strong interpersonal, facilitation, and problem-solving skills with an empathetic, facilitative leadership style.
